86001523 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 86001524. Its totient is φ = 86001522.
The previous prime is 86001499. The next prime is 86001541. The reversal of 86001523 is 32510068.
It is a happy number.
It is a strong prime.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 86001523 - 213 = 85993331 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(86001583)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 43000761 + 43000762.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(43000762).
Almost surely, 286001523 is an apocalyptic number.
86001523 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
86001523 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
86001523 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1440, while the sum is 25.
The square root of 86001523 is about 9273.7006097890. The cubic root of 86001523 is about 441.4031018604.
The spelling of 86001523 in words is "eighty-six million, one thousand, five hundred twenty-three".
